The International Journal of Engineering Science publishes original research
pertaining to the application of the physical, chemical and mathematical
sciences to engineering. Emphasis is given to those contributions concerned
with the cross-fertilization of these fields and research in the allied
regions of mechanics, electricity and magnetism, thermodynamics, physical
chemistry, both from continuum and molecular points of view. Applied
research involving recent developments is welcome in such interdisciplinary
areas as biomechanics, system theory, energy and approximation theory,
applied and computational mathematics, as applied to basic problems in
engineering science.
